About Daphne Gardner
Daphne Gardner is a scholar working on Endocrinology, Diabetes and Metabolism, Surgery, Genetics, Epidemiology and General Health Professions, having authored 39 papers that have together received 788 indexed citations. Recurring topics across this work include Diabetes Management and Research (11 papers), Diabetes and associated disorders (8 papers), Pancreatic function and diabetes (8 papers), Mobile Health and mHealth Applications (3 papers), Diabetes, Cardiovascular Risks, and Lipoproteins (3 papers), Adipokines, Inflammation, and Metabolic Diseases (3 papers), Genetics and Neurodevelopmental Disorders (2 papers) and Gestational Diabetes Research and Management (2 papers). The work is most often cited by research in Endocrinology, Diabetes and Metabolism (242 citations), Genetics (185 citations), Obstetrics and Gynecology (41 citations), Surgery (213 citations) and Pharmacy (19 citations). Daphne Gardner has collaborated with scholars based in Singapore, United Kingdom and United States. Frequent co-authors include E Shyong Tai, L D Voss, Terence J. Wilkin, Brad Metcalf, Joanne Hosking, Alison Jeffery, Suresh Chandran, Rob M. van Dam, Lee‐Ling Lim and Jeyakantha Ratnasingam. Their work appears in journals such as Diabetes, Diabetes Care, Diabetes Technology & Therapeutics, Diabetes Research and Clinical Practice and Journal of Diabetes Science and Technology.
